District staff brief trustees on recent state legislation affecting school operations, curriculum and governance
Summary
Staff summarized multiple new state laws that will affect board procedures, school practices and district policy implementation, including changes to virtual education, board agenda timing, reporting requirements, parental rights and student discipline rules.
District administrators briefed trustees on legislative changes the staff must implement for the coming school year, summarizing dozens of bills that took effect immediately and others that phase in over the next year(s).
Dr. Ghosh told trustees that some bills have immediate operational impacts. She cited changes to virtual education rules and noted a repeal-related change to the Texas Virtual School Network.
